Nettet16. des. 2024 · Let’s check out. First of all, open Settings on your Windows 11 operating system. On the Settings page, click on the Accessibility option. Click on the Mouse pointer and touch option on the right pane. Now, under the Mouse pointer style, select the Black cursor style. To revert the changes, just select the default mouse point style.
